Appropriate Preposition:

  • Insist on ( জিদ করা ) He insisted on my going home.
  • Escape from ( পলায়ন করা ) The prisoner escaped from the jail.
  • Rid of ( মুক্ত হওয়া ) Get rid of bad company.
  • Sensitive to ( সংবেদনশীল ) She is sensitive to cold.
  • Slow of ( ধীর ) He is slow of speech. He is slow at figures. He is slow in writing.
  • Capable to ( সক্ষম ) He is capable of doing this alone.

Idioms:

  • A slow coach ( কর্মকুণ্ঠ ও মন্থর ব্যাক্তি ) Roky is known as a slow coach to his friend circle.
  • Come off with flying colours ( জয়লাভ করা ) Our School team came off with flying colours.
  • On the contrary ( বিপরীত পক্ষে ) I do not hate him: on the contrary I love him.
  • Far and wide ( সর্বত্র ) His fame as a scholar spread far and wide
  • a bad apple ( কোনো একটা দলের সব ভালোর মধ্যে খারাপ বা মন্দটা ) In any group of average citizens there are bound to be a few bad apples.
